Dearica Hamby has been instrumental in leading the Los Angeles Sparks to two consecutive victories, earning her the Western Conference Player of the Week award. Hamby averaged 19 points per game (PPG), 11 rebounds per game (RPG), and 3.7 assists per game (APG) during Week 4's matchups. Additionally, Hamby has signed a contract extension with the Sparks, solidifying her future with the team. Breanna Stewart of the New York Liberty was also named Player of the Week.
